General Stability
EC Number |
General Stability |
Organism |
---|
2.8.1.15 |
the TtuA-TtuB complex has a strong tendency to aggregate. TtuA is unstable under aerobic conditions but stable under anaerobic conditions. |
Thermus thermophilus |
